Abstract
The invention relates to an electric energy meter system anti-interference control method. The method comprises the following steps: before a CPU reads data, firstly whether an external memory is in normal working or not is determined, which means that a method of sending a tagged word to the external memory, reading out the tagged word and determining whether a result is consistent with the sent tagged word or not is employed, if so, it is proved that the external memory is in normal working, at that time, data read from the external memory by the CPU is correct data, if not, it is proved that the external memory still does not in normal working, after a period of time, the tagged word is sent to the external memory again for carrying out detection until a read result is same with written data, repetition number n is set, when repetition is carried out n times, the read result is not same with the written data, a system is restarted, and the memory is protected. By employing the method, a phenomenon that power supply voltage rises too slow and leads to wrong modification of a record result is avoided.

Embodiment:
Below in conjunction with accompanying drawing and embodiment the present invention is done further detailed explanation.
As shown in the figure, the present invention provides a kind of electric energy meter system anti-interference control method, and it may further comprise the steps:
(1), begins program initialization, and disabled interrupt; During beginning, first disabled interrupt, the data in the reading external memory, the model of the external memory storage that adopts in the present embodiment are AT24C02.
(2), whether inquiry have an external interrupt, if external interrupt is arranged, then interrupt, and continue inquiry, if no external interrupt then gets into next step; This step is that the Interrupt Process of handling is accomplished, and prevents to influence each other.
(3), wait for that t1 after the time, sends into tagged word, and then reads out in external memory storage; And whether judged result is consistent with the value of the tagged word of sending into, if identical, then proves external memory storage operate as normal; Get into step (5),, then return step (3) if inequality; Tagged word can be used 55H (01010101B) or AAH (10101010B).
(4), repeat after n time, still inequality, then system restarts, and returns step (1); Because the erasable number of times of external memory storage is limited, for the vicious cycle that prevents to occur, so set multiplicity n; After repetition n time, still inequality, CPU gets into endless loop; In endless loop, do not visit house dog, above (about 1.6S, house dog allows the maximum access time interval) after the certain hour; House dog sends reset signal, and system restarts.
(5), playback record data and parameter is set; The external memory storage operate as normal then can the reading external memory data recorded perhaps be provided with parameter;
(6), open interruption, entering electric energy meter master routine.
Said t1 is 10ms, and said n is 3.
